BOTHUB TERMINAL
$ cat /etc/bothub/motd
 ██████╗  ██████╗ ████████╗██╗  ██╗██╗   ██╗██████╗
 ██╔══██╗██╔═══██╗╚══██╔══╝██║  ██║██║   ██║██╔══██╗
 ██████╔╝██║   ██║   ██║   ███████║██║   ██║██████╔╝
 ██╔══██╗██║   ██║   ██║   ██╔══██║██║   ██║██╔══██╗
 ██████╔╝╚██████╔╝   ██║   ██║  ██║╚██████╔╝██████╔╝
 ╚═════╝  ╚═════╝    ╚═╝   ╚═╝  ╚═╝ ╚═════╝ ╚═════╝

Chat with any model, using your own keys

Desktop / Android / iOS  |  Bring your own API keys  |  Cloud sync with account

[sys] Version: v1.0.41

$ bothub --download
$ bothub --capabilities
Here's what you can do with it:

Add your API keys for OpenAI, Claude, Gemini, or dozens of other providers. Want to switch models mid-conversation? Just switch. No need to start over. Each bot can be bound to a different model.

Models can do more than chat. They can run bash commands, read/write files, control a browser, take screenshots, and search the web. Need more tools? Connect an MCP server.

Give each bot its own personality and rules. Save common workflows as skills. Skills can be imported from GitHub or written from scratch.

Scheduled tasks: set a cron schedule or a timer, and the bot runs on its own. Results can go into a conversation, or be sent to Feishu, Telegram, or a webhook.

Group chats: create a group, add a few bots, send a message and they each reply. Each member can have its own prompt. They can quote each other too.

Sub-agents: bots can break down complex tasks and spin up sub-agents to work on them in parallel. Supported on both Desktop and Android.

Sign in and your conversations, attachments, and settings sync across devices. Switch to a new device and everything is already there.

$ bothub --cloud-link
Cloud link module loaded ... done

Sign in with the same account on your phone and PC, and they connect. Doesn't matter if they're on different networks. Once connected you can open a terminal, run commands, see the screen, click and type — all from your phone. Works with multiple PCs.

$ bothub --integrations
Desktop can connect to Feishu, Telegram, QQ, and WeChat bots.
  Once set up, group messages trigger your bot. Feishu also supports approval workflows.
$ bothub --docs
$ bothub --community

Connecting to BotHub community network ... done

>connect --group=292036480Join QQ Community
$ _